Dental care can be very budget-friendly when you have the right dental insurance coverage. If your family qualifies for Medicaid, your children can receive free dental care, though adult coverage is more limited. For our senior neighbors, while regular Medicare doesn’t cover dental work, many Medicare Advantage plans offer excellent dental benefits that can really help with bigger procedures. We know navigating insurance options can be tricky – that’s why we’re here to help you understand your choices.
The best way to keep dental costs down is prevention – just like regular maintenance keeps your car running smoothly! Good oral hygiene habits, watching your sugar intake, and avoiding tobacco products will help keep your smile healthy. If you have insurance, staying with an in-network dentist usually saves money. No insurance? Don’t worry! Many dental offices in Dallas offer membership plans that make care more affordable. And here’s a money-saving tip: dental prices can vary quite a bit, so it’s worth calling a few offices to compare costs if you’re paying cash.
